The make, model, year, and condition will be assessed and used to determine the value … WebMay 19, 2024 · Here’s how a typical car title loan works: You want to borrow $1,000 for 30 days. The finance fee is 25%. That means that you have to pay $250 to borrow $1,000. You give the lender the title to your car, and the lender gives you $1,000 in cash. imgtown 8gb https://importkombiexport.com

WebNov 10, 2024 · A pawn shop loan is a short-term, secured loan. You take an item of value to the pawnbroker, the shop evaluates it and gives you a loan for a percentage of the value. These loans are typically for 1-3 months, but you can pay back the loan at any time and get your item back. Each month, you’ll need to renew the loan until the end of your loan ...
